Super-pollutants, often known to as synthetic gases or F-Gases, are produced chemicals commonly used in refrigeration units, HVAC applications, and manufacturing activities. HFCs (hydrofluorocarbons), for example, were introduced as substitutes to ozone-depleting substances like CFCs, but they turned out to be far more damaging in regards of climate effects. SF₆ (sulfur hexafluoride), recognized for its use in electrical equipment, has a staggering global warming potential of over high multiples times that of CO₂ over a century period. In the country and across neighboring areas, quick development and urbanization have led to a increase in the use of these gases, but facilities for their proper control is woefully lacking. Releases, wrong disposal, and uncontrolled emitting discharge these pollutants into the air, worsening global warming and leading to harsh weather events, rising sea levels, and loss of biodiversity.
